How much does it cost to rent a home in Central?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Central 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,151 | $795 | $1,800 |
Central 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,634 | $1,265 | $1,960 |
Central 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,760 | $1,600 | $2,100 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Central
What type of rentals are currently available in Central?
There are currently 47 Apartments for Rent in Central, IN with pricing that ranges from $749 to $2,006. There are also 42 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Central ranging from $750 to $2,100.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Central?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Central ranges from $750 to $2,100 with an average monthly rent of $1,336.
